Disney to join Yahoo TV
January 10, 2011
Walt Disney is in talks with Yahoo over making videos from its television networks available through the Internet media company’s TV software.
Disney is looking to create online channels, or widgets, for its ESPN, ABC and Disney networks that would broadcast content to Yahoo-connected TV sets. The content would be available for free.
The ability to offer some of Disney’s networked material would bring Yahoo into the battle between Apple, Google and Cisco Systems to combine Internet video and conventional television.
